Becoming a Certified Professional in Distributed Energy Integration signifies expertise in a rapidly growing sector. This certification focuses on the technical and economic aspects of integrating diverse distributed energy resources (DERs) into existing grids.
Learning outcomes for the Certified Professional in Distributed Energy Integration typically include a comprehensive understanding of DER technologies such as solar, wind, storage, and microgrids. Participants gain proficiency in grid integration challenges, regulatory frameworks, and market mechanisms related to distributed generation.
The duration of the Certified Professional in Distributed Energy Integration program varies depending on the provider, ranging from intensive short courses to longer, modular programs. Many programs offer flexible learning options to accommodate diverse schedules.
The industry relevance of a Certified Professional in Distributed Energy Integration is exceptionally high. The increasing adoption of renewable energy sources and the need for modernized grids create a significant demand for professionals with these skills. This certification enhances career prospects in areas like energy consulting, utility operations, and renewable energy development. It demonstrates a commitment to mastering smart grid technologies and effective power system management.
